Laderarch started in tiny Glarus and expanded until eventually buying out Merkur in 2004 which gave it access to well placed shops all over Switzerland where people could taste their creations. Laderach has innovated greatly in the space over the last 40 years. Those long rows of in trays are so a customer can choose just how much they want to buy of ultra fresh chocolates. A Laderarch family member was recently awarded the title of best chocolatier in the world. So Laderarch are a treat and make a good gift.
